It appears that CVS' -D <date> parameter considers the specified time to be in the current timezone, so you'll need to adjust those times for your timezone. I'm in UTC+2. The CVS log shows the change was made at date: 2006-05-17 22:51:07 +0000. Chris. On 5/20/06, Chris Moore <address@hidden> wrote:
After quite a lot of builds I've narrowed it down to a single change. This gets me sources with don't crash: cvs update -d -D '2006-05-18 00:48' This gets me sources with crash: cvs update -d -D '2006-05-18 00:52'
